    Body of man shot multiple times found near north Arlington car wash, police say

    Police are investigating the death of a man who was found with multiple gunshot wounds near a north Arlington car wash early Friday.

    Officers responded to the 2500 block of Brown Boulevard around 1:20 a.m. after receiving numerous reports about gunshots. They found a man lying unresponsive on the sidewalk. Had been shot several times and was pronounced dead at the scene, police said.

    The victim appeared to be in his 20s, but police said they couldn’t find any identification on him. No witnesses have come forward, and investigators aren’t sure why the man was in the area and what led to the shooting.

    Anyone with information about the shooting is asked to contact Detective Dixon at 817-459-5579 . Anonymous tips can be phoned in to Crime Stoppers of Tarrant County at 817-469-8477 .

    The investigation is ongoing, police said. No suspects have been arrested.
